Pair Trading with Edesa Holding and Johnson Johnson

The main advantage of trading using opposite Edesa Holding and Johnson Johnson posit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Edesa Holding position performs unexpectedly, Johnson Johnson can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Johnson Johnson will offset losses from the drop in Johnson Johnson's long position.
The idea behind Edesa Holding SA and Johnson Johnson Co p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side). This can be achieved by designing a pairs trade with two highly correlated stocks or equities that operate in a similar space or sector, making it possible to obtain profits through simple and relatively low-risk investment.
